Ask any question about EPFL courses, lectures, exercises, research, news, etc. or try the example questions below.
DISCLAIMER: The Graph Chatbot is not programmed to provide explicit or categorical answers to your questions. Rather, it transforms your questions into API requests that are distributed across the various IT services officially administered by EPFL. Its purpose is solely to collect and recommend relevant references to content that you can explore to help you answer your questions.
Over the past few decades, the debates have shifted from whether to how Computer Science (CS) should be introduced into formal education. Given the diverse ways to introduce CS into formal education, and the struggles many countries have faced, considerabl ...
Flipped classrooms, in which students engage with the materials before the class and use face-to-face time for more interactive and personalized learning activities, have become increasingly popular in recent years. While this approach has the potential to ...
2023
, , ,
The learning process depends on the nature of the learning environment, particularly in the case of open-ended learning environments, where the learning process is considered to be non-linear. In this paper, we report on the findings of employing a multimo ...
GRE@T-PIONEeR is a Horizon 2020 project coordinated by Chalmers University of Technology, running over the period 2020-2024. 18 university teachers from 8 different universities located in 6 different countries gathered forces to develop and offer advanced ...
Intelligence involves processing sensory experiences into representations useful for prediction. Understanding sensory experiences and building these contextual representations without prior knowledge of sensor models and environment is a challenging unsup ...
Artificial intelligence (AI) and machine learning (ML) have become de facto tools in many real-life applications to offer a wide range of benefits for individuals and our society. A classic ML model is typically trained with a large-scale static dataset in ...
While chatbots are commonly used to support software developers with repetitive tasks, their use in programming education is still limited, particularly for students in non-technical domains. To better understand the potential for chatbots to support progr ...
Handwriting is an important skill in children development as well as in education that take years to be mastered. While keyboards and similar technological devices increasingly become more popular, new tools and engaging approaches are also required to kee ...
The emergence of digital technology is changing education in many ways. A particularly interesting aspect of this transformation is the development of learning environments that can automatically adapt to individual students and can collect data in order t ...
Designing and implementing online or digital learning material is a demanding task for teachers. This is even more the case when this material is used for more engaged forms of learning, such as inquiry learning. In this article, we give an informed accoun ...